Abstract
We investigate the correspondence between the tight-binding Floquet Hamiltonian of a periodically modulated honeycomb lattice and the Haldane model. We show that - though the two systems share the same topological phase diagram, as reported in a breakthrough experiment with ultracold atoms in a stretched honeycomb lattice [Jotzu et al., Nature 515, 237 (2014)] - the corresponding Hamiltonians are not equivalent, the one of the shaken lattice presenting a much richer structure.
